“Antioxidant” is one of the most powerful words in supplement marketing. But when isolated antioxidants are put to the test in large trials, the results are humbling — and occasionally worrying. Here is the honest picture, and where a few targeted antioxidants still earn their place.
Key takeaways
- A Cochrane review of 78 trials (~296,000 people) found antioxidant supplements did not lower mortality — and beta-carotene, vitamin A and vitamin E may raise it.1
- High-dose vitamin C + E can blunt the adaptations to exercise (mitochondrial biogenesis) — a real downside for athletes.2
- Some free-radical activity is useful signalling; mopping it all up with megadoses can backfire.3
- A colourful diet beats pills. A few targeted antioxidants (CoQ10, alpha-lipoic acid) have genuine niche uses.
What antioxidants are
Antioxidants neutralise reactive oxygen species (ROS) — the “free radicals” produced by normal metabolism. Crucially, the body already runs its own powerful antioxidant system (glutathione, superoxide dismutase, catalase), topped up by dietary antioxidants (vitamin C and E, carotenoids, and thousands of polyphenols in plants). ROS aren’t purely “bad” either — they act as signals that drive adaptation, immunity and repair.

How to actually get them
Eat the rainbow. Berries, leafy greens, herbs and spices, colourful vegetables, coffee, tea, cocoa and extra-virgin olive oil deliver a broad, balanced spread of antioxidants in the amounts evolution tuned us for. If you use a targeted supplement (CoQ10, ALA), pick one with a clear reason and a sensible dose — not a shotgun “antioxidant complex” megadose.
